EP Review: Local Trouts – ‘What, Do You Think I’m Some Sort of Cunt???’
Straight outta Stroud come Local Trouts, a four piece who will be spending their forthcoming evenings playing sweaty gigs in an attempt […]
Straight outta Stroud come Local Trouts, a four piece who will be spending their forthcoming evenings playing sweaty gigs in an attempt […]